Where Did Head Of One Homel District, His Deputy Disappear To?

Where Did Head Of One Homel District, His Deputy Disappear To?
ALIAKSANDR SIVAKOU

There is some contradictory information about the top officials.

As Charter97.org reported, the Homel publication of Hard-Hitting News wrote that a few weeks ago a reader reported that Aliaksandr Sivakou, head of Chyhunachny district, had been detained in the city. He was allegedly taken out of the administration building in handcuffs. There were also reports that the deputy head of the district administration, Nataĺlia Zhuk, might have been detained as well.

There is still no official information about the detention of the officials, but there are rumors that it might be related to corruption. The newspaper could not confirm this information at the moment, but the fact is that both officials are not at their workplaces.

The district administration's reception office reports that Aliaksandr Sivakou and Natallia Zhuk are on sick leave. They are also still present on the official website of the institution.

Hard-Hitting News draws attention to the fact that details of corruption cases often surface later in the Belarusian context, reminding of the recent high-profile case of former Forestry Minister Vital Drozhzha. At the beginning of May last year he was dismissed from his position with the wording "due to committing an offence incompatible with being a civil servant", and later it became known that the former minister had been caught taking bribes. A court recently sentenced him to seven and a half years in prison, reducing the year under an amnesty.
